American Language Institute (ALI) Programs

The ALI has been serving international students for over 30 years, offering multiple options to study English while enjoying the California lifestyle on a safe, diverse, and welcoming campus. Students will benefit from ALI’s accredited language curriculum taught by highly qualified teachers. Whether you want to study for a semester or only a few months, the American Language Institute will help you improve your academic English, learn about American culture, and prepare for your undergraduate or graduate degree. 

Programs

The ALI has four main programs to prepare international students for academic and professional success:

  • Intensive English Program (IEP)
  • Intensive Preparatory Program (PREP)
  • MBA Prep Program (MBAP)
  • Global Logistics Specialist - International (GLSI)

In addition, the ALI provides Customized Short-Term programs for groups. For example, these may include English for Healthcare, Hospitality Services, Engineers, or Business. 

 

Conditional Admission to CSULB: 

Applicants who meet all Cal State University Long Beach academic requirements but do not meet the CSULB English language requirement may improve their English proficiency first through the American Language Institute. Upon successful completion of the required Intensive English Program level, students may begin their degree studies.

*Limited to departmental approval. 

IEP to CSULB Transition / English Proficiency waiver:

If you do not have proof of English Language Proficiency and are seeking admission to CSULB or our local affiliates, our Intensive English Program (IEP) offers a TOEFL waiver / English Proficiency waiver.

Undergraduate

To be eligible for the undergraduate-level TOEFL waiver / English Proficiency waiver, you must successfully complete all classes in IEP Level 4.

*Upon successful completion of the ALI's IEP Level 4, you will meet the university’s English language requirement.

Graduate

To be eligible for the graduate-level TOEFL waiver / English Proficiency waiver, you must successfully complete IEP Level 6.

*Upon successful completion of the ALI's IEP Level 6, you will meet the university’s English language requirement. However, please be aware that individual graduate departments and/or programs, may review applications based on their own admission criteria, including their own English Proficiency score requirement. 

CSULB Access and Student Life

All ALI students: 

  • take classes on the CSULB campus.
  • can use university facilities and resources (including on-campus housing).
  • can join CSULB clubs, including intramural sports teams.
  • can participate in student events.
  • have access to free Wi-Fi on campus.

Free Conversation and Homework Labs

Offered 4 days per week:

  • Conversation Lab gives ALI students the opportunity to meet and interact with Conversation Partners, who are CSULB students and native English speakers.
  • In the Homework Lab, trained student tutors provide ALI students with help on homework assignments while practicing skills learned in class.

Program Dates and Costs

Intensive English Program (13-16 weeks)  
  • Begins in January, May, and August
  • Tuition and Fees: $5,500

MBA Prep Program (16 weeks)

  • Begins in January and August
  • Tuition and Fees: $5,500

Intensive Preparatory Program (6-7 weeks)

  • Begins in April, July, and October
  • Tuition and Fees: $2,750

Global Logistics Specialist - International (6 months) 

  • Begins in January and July
  • Tuition and Fees: $6,900
